    Overview

    34.8 Acres of Recreational Land

    This 34.8-acre tract is located in Clay County, Alabama, near the town of Ashland and offers a combination of recreational land features and rural acreage suitable for a variety of uses. The property benefits from county road frontage on both Smith Road and South Road, providing multiple points of access. Power is available along the road frontage, which may support development of a homesite or other improvements. The land features rolling terrain with a mix of hardwood and pine timber. Oaks are present throughout the property and produce acorns that serve as a natural food source for wildlife. The timber composition and topography create a varied landscape that supports habitat diversity. An established trail system allows for interior access for property management and recreational activities. Wildlife activity has been observed on the tract, including deer and turkey. The acreage may also appeal to buyers interested in rural living or future homesite development. The combination of road frontage, available power, and manageable terrain offers flexibility for various potential land uses. The rolling topography offers multiple potential building locations while maintaining privacy and separation from surrounding properties. The higher elevation areas along a ridgetop may offer a potential cabin or homesite location with the opportunity for long-range views across the surrounding landscape. For buyers seeking additional acreage, adjacent parcels are available for purchase, including properties identified as Clay 39.5 and Clay 39.8.
